'Words fail us': Police catch boy, 14, driving car after chase through Sheffield estate

A boy, aged 14, was caught driving in Sheffield after a police chase on the city estate.

The underage driver was identified after an officer spotted a silver Vauxhall Corsa on the Manor estate yesterday.

The car failed to stop upon request and the driver was said to have made a ‘half-hearted attempt at taking a chase off the cops’.

He then stopped and his age was established.

South Yorkshire Police said: “Yes. the driver was 14...words fail us.”

Social services were informed.
